Embracing Preventive Health Measures
Preventive health measures are essential for maintaining overall well-being and reducing the risk of upcoming health problems. By focusing on these practices, individuals can effectively manage their health and improve their quality of life.
Frequent physical activity is a cornerstone of preventive healthcare. Aim for at least 60 minutes of moderate-intensity exercise most days of the week. A bal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ains provides essential nutrients and strengthens your body.
Limit your intake of processed foods, sugary drinks, and unhealthy fats.
Staying hydrated by drinking plenty of water is crucial for effective bodily functions.
Scheduled health checkups allow healthcare professionals to detect potential health issues early on, when treatment is most impactful. Don't neglect the importance of mental well-being.
Practice stress management techniques, such as meditation, to promote emotional stability.
Build strong social connections and support systems, which can contribute to your overall health and contentment.

Understanding Your Insurance Coverage
Navigating the world of insurance can be confusing, especially when it comes to understanding your individual coverage. A comprehensive knowledge of your policy is essential for ensuring you receive the required benefits when you need them most.
First and foremost, carefully review your policy documents. Pay attention to the jargon used, as it can be quite specialized. Don't hesitate to consult your insurance agent if you have any queries about specific terms or conditions.
It's also beneficial to create a list of your coverage details, including the types of protection you have, the ceilings for each coverage type, and any exclusions. This will serve as a valuable reference whenever you need to verify your coverage.
By taking the time to grasp your insurance coverage, you can prevent potential issues down the road and ensure you are sufficiently protected.
